Transaction 6523c90b12539c73c167103656f019929034bec75de5a2454e3750b304406897
1 Input
2 Outputs
- 6523c90b12539c73c167103656f019929034bec75de5a2454e3750b304406897:0
- 6523c90b12539c73c167103656f019929034bec75de5a2454e3750b304406897:1
value 1554450000
address 3HFV4KdrT3Vxt1jBTytcHoxvxDVTEUqJk5
value 12824301
address 1PFtrRjbq4aLfM7k4tyLZ3ZAuTsgLr6Q8Q